How they compare

Panama currently reports 12.37 Mt CO2e against 11.57 Mt CO2e in Zambia, a difference of 0.8 Mt CO2e.

That makes Panama's figure about 1.1 times Zambia's.

The two have swapped places 3 times across 55 shared years of data; in 1970 it was Zambia ahead.

Panama ranks 101st and Zambia ranks 104th of 203 countries.

Across the 6 decades both report, Panama averaged higher in 4 and Zambia in 2.

Head to head by decade

Decade Panama Zambia Difference Ahead
1970s 3.04 Mt CO2e 4.28 Mt CO2e 1.23 Mt CO2e Zambia
1980s 2.97 Mt CO2e 3.39 Mt CO2e 0.4169 Mt CO2e Zambia
1990s 4.17 Mt CO2e 2.57 Mt CO2e 1.6 Mt CO2e Panama
2000s 6.58 Mt CO2e 2.31 Mt CO2e 4.27 Mt CO2e Panama
2010s 10.52 Mt CO2e 5.96 Mt CO2e 4.56 Mt CO2e Panama
2020s 11.41 Mt CO2e 10.54 Mt CO2e 0.8633 Mt CO2e Panama

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

A measure of annual emissions of carbon dioxide (CO2), one of the six Kyoto greenhouse gases (GHG), from the agriculture, energy, waste, and industrial sectors, excluding LULUCF. The measure is standardized to carbon dioxide equivalent values using the Global Warming Potential (GWP) factors of IPCC's 5th Assessment Report (AR5).
